SQL and MySQL are popular languages that are used in most large companies like Netflix and Google. Here are a few differences and how you can leverage them

SQL is a query language used to access data from any database. MySQL is a relational DBMS used to manage databases.

To use SQL, one needs to learn the basics first (grammar, syntax etc just like any other language). MySQL needs no such thing.

SQL is the language used by many database management systems such as MySQL, PostgreSQL, Oracle etc. MySQL is itself a DBMS based on the SQL language.
